首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

使用linq可以使其更具可读性吗?

使用LINQ(Language Integrated Query)可以使代码更具可读性。LINQ是一种在.NET平台上的查询语言,它允许开发人员使用类似于SQL的语法来查询和操作各种数据源,包括对象集合、数据库、XML等。

通过使用LINQ,开发人员可以使用一种更直观和自然的方式来表达查询和数据操作的意图,而无需编写复杂的循环和条件语句。LINQ提供了一组统一的查询操作符,如Where、Select、OrderBy等,这些操作符可以链式调用,形成一个流畅的查询表达式,使代码更易于理解和维护。

除了提供可读性,LINQ还具有以下优势和应用场景:

  1. 简化数据查询和操作:LINQ提供了一种简洁的语法来执行各种数据查询和操作,无论是在内存中的对象集合还是数据库中的数据,都可以通过LINQ进行查询和操作,从而简化了开发过程。
  2. 提高开发效率:使用LINQ可以减少开发人员编写重复、冗长的代码的工作量,提高开发效率。LINQ的语法简洁明了,开发人员可以更快地理解和编写查询逻辑。
  3. 支持强类型查询:LINQ是强类型的,它在编译时进行类型检查,可以避免一些潜在的运行时错误。开发人员可以在查询中使用强类型的属性和方法,提供更好的代码智能提示和错误检查。
  4. 可以与其他.NET技术无缝集成:LINQ可以与其他.NET技术(如Entity Framework、ASP.NET等)无缝集成,提供更强大的数据访问和处理能力。

对于使用LINQ的推荐腾讯云相关产品和产品介绍链接地址,由于要求不能提及具体的云计算品牌商,无法给出具体的链接地址。但腾讯云提供了一系列云计算服务,包括云数据库、云服务器、云存储等,可以通过腾讯云官方网站获取更多相关信息。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券